Hello
I am not sure if this is the right place to post this so please bear with me.
I have an 8" Onda V812 Tablet with IPS Touch Screen and Android 4.1 with 16GB HDD, 2GB RAM and Octocore graphics. It is lovely tablet and I am very pleased with it.
I was notified of an upgrade to Android 4.2 which I have now downloaded (640Mb) it has full instructions but it is all in Chinese even the graphics, so I am hesitant to do the upgrade without a clear understanding of what I am doing so I attempted a translation using Google but it is still very clear
There is a folder with 3 files :
PhoenixSuitV1.0.6_CN.msi (which I think has to be installed on my PC)
V812Core4_v3.2_v1.img (the update image)
请一定先打开看本文档!!!【刷机教程】.doc ( instructions)
1) Is the upgrade improvements worth the risk of failure and possibly "bricking" my tablet?
2) How can I get a clearer understanding of what to do; i.e. is it much the same as adding a third party ROM?
I am worried about doing the procedure because I am in my 70s and not well off and I struggled to buy the tablet in the first place.
Could someone give me some advice please.
Thank you
